Hi Peter, as you know, ARC Duration (your correct art of Spark Duration Measurement @ 380us) states a GOOD quality of current flow, there is a requirement of the Spark Instant/Length with respect to rotor position.

Your current design has NO resistance between the coil/plug.

The addition of a resistor there WILL increase Arc Duration, I good thing for CDI style ignition.

Would it be possible to add a small resistor inline ?

I truly would like you to achieve best performance from the IGN-1CD (early) coil.
